/* ============================================================================
   HOTEL EVE JAZZ - DARK THEME

   Based on https://www.hotelevejazz.com/
   ============================================================================ */

/* FONTS
   Instrument Serif (heading) - Google Fonts
   Cormorant Garamond (body) - Google Fonts
*/
@import url('https://fonts.googleapis.com/css2?family=Cormorant+Garamond:ital,wght@0,400;0,500;0,600;1,400&family=Instrument+Serif&display=swap');

:root {
  /* ========================================================================
     BRAND COLORS - Hotel Eve Jazz
     ======================================================================== */

  --color-brand: rgb(13, 37, 24);               /* Hunter green from logo */
  --color-brand-secondary: rgb(169, 193, 180);     /* lighter green */


  /* ========================================================================
     NEUTRAL COLORS - Dark theme
     ======================================================================== */

  --color-light: rgb(220, 215, 200);   /* Cream for light elements */
  --color-dark: rgb(6, 15, 12);       /* Darker green for backgrounds */
  --color-white: rgb(255, 255, 255);   /* Pure white */
  --color-black: rgb(0, 0, 0);         /* Pure black */


  /* ========================================================================
     FONT FAMILIES
     ======================================================================== */

  --font-family-heading: "Instrument Serif", serif;
  --font-family-body: "Cormorant Garamond", serif;
  --font-family-nav: "Instrument Serif", serif;


  /* ========================================================================
     BUTTON STYLING
     ======================================================================== */

  --button-primary-color: var(--color-brand-secondary);
  --button-primary-label-color: var(--color-dark);  /* Cream text on green button */
  --button-primary-font-family: var(--font-family-heading);


  /* ========================================================================
     HEADER & NAVIGATION
     ======================================================================== */

  --header-primary-color: var(--color-brand);
  --header-line-color: var(--color-brand);
  --header-link-color: var(--color-light);
  --header-link-color-hover: var(--color-white);
  --header-logo-width: 200px;

  --primary-nav-font-family: var(--font-family-nav);
  --primary-nav-font-size: 18px;
  --primary-nav-font-weight: 600;


  /* ========================================================================
     THEME COLORS
     ======================================================================== */

  --primary-theme-color: var(--color-light);
  --secondary-theme-color: var(--color-light);


  /* ========================================================================
     CALENDAR
     ======================================================================== */

  --calendar-primary-color: var(--color-black);
  --calendar-secondary-color: var(--color-white);


  /* ========================================================================
     TYPOGRAPHY
     ======================================================================== */

  --primary-heading-font-family: var(--font-family-heading);
  --primary-text-font-family: var(--font-family-body);
  --show-date-font-family: var(--font-family-heading);


  /* ========================================================================
     FOOTER
     ======================================================================== */

  --footer-primary-color: var(--color-brand);


  /* ========================================================================
     GUEST UI - DARK MODE VARIABLES
     ======================================================================== */

  /* Body & Backgrounds */
  --g-body-primary: var(--color-brand);
  --g-bg-input: var(--color-dark);

  /* Checkout Sidebar */
  --g-body-checkout-sidebar: var(--color-dark);

  /* Text & Foreground */
  --g-fg-primary: var(--color-white);
  --g-fg-disclaimer: var(--color-white);

  /* Header */
  --g-header-primary: var(--color-brand);
  --g-header-link: var(--color-light);
  --g-header-link-hover: var(--color-white);

  /* Tables */
  --g-table-available: var(--color-brand-secondary);
  --g-table-disabled: var(--color-dark);
  --g-table-notFitMinimum: var(--color-dark);

  /* Calendar */
  --g-calendar-bg-active: var(--color-black);
  --g-calendar-fg-active: var(--color-white);
  --g-calendar-perf-link: var(--color-white);

  /* Borders */
  --g-border-color: rgba(220, 215, 200, 0.3);  /* Subtle transparent brand green */


  /* ========================================================================
     DARK MODE FLAG
     ======================================================================== */

  --mode: dark;
}
